Overview of EP2C35U484I8 – Cyclone® II Field Programmable Gate Array (FPGA) IC 322 483840 33216 484-FBGA
The EP2C35U484I8 is a Cyclone II family FPGA in a 484‑FBGA package, optimized for industrial embedded and signal-processing applications. It combines a high count of programmable logic with on‑chip memory and a broad I/O set to support system integration, control, and low-cost DSP/embedded processing solutions.
Designed for industrial use, the device delivers a balance of integration and flexibility with a supply range of 1.15 V to 1.25 V and an operating temperature range of −40 °C to 100 °C.
Key Features
- Core Logic 33,216 logic elements for implementing custom digital functions, state machines, and combinational/sequential logic.
- Embedded Memory Approximately 0.48 Mbits of embedded memory (483,840 bits) for FIFOs, buffers, and small on‑chip data storage.
- I/O Density & Package 322 I/O pins in a 484‑FBGA (484‑UBGA, 19×19) surface‑mount package to support multiple interfaces and dense board routing.
- Power Supply Core voltage supply range of 1.15 V to 1.25 V to match standard Cyclone II power domains.
- Industrial Temperature Grade Qualified for operation from −40 °C to 100 °C for industrial environments and extended temperature applications.
- Family Architecture (Cyclone II) Architecture includes features common to the Cyclone II series such as global clock networks, PLLs, embedded multipliers, and flexible I/O structure to support timing, clocking, and DSP-oriented designs (family-level features documented in the Cyclone II handbook).
